Q: Is 41,718,888 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 41,718,888 is a composite number.

Why is 41,718,888 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 41,718,888 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 18 24 27 36 54 72 81 108 162 216 324 648 64,381 128,762 193,143 257,524 386,286 515,048 579,429 772,572 1,158,858 1,545,144 1,738,287 2,317,716 3,476,574 4,635,432 5,214,861 6,953,148 10,429,722 13,906,296 20,859,444 and 41,718,888, with no remainder.

Since 41,718,888 cannot be divided by just 1 and 41,718,888, it is a composite number.
